Sometimes referred to as "Lipo-B shots," at their most basic, Lipotropic injections are shots of Vitamin B12.

Also known as cobalamin, vitamin B12 is a water-soluble vitamin that's present in many foods. As with all water-soluble vitamins, your body cannot store vitamin B12, you need to get fresh replenishments every day.

An important nutrient, B12 supports red blood cell production, heart health, and energy metabolism. It even aids the formation of DNA.

There is a lack of evidence to support using vitamin B12 injections or supplements for weight loss but the results of a clinical review published in the July 2020 issue of Nutrients certainly have anecdotal evidence to suggest a link between B12 deficiency and weight gain. [2]

However, this offers no proof that high doses of vit B12 will offer any weight loss value to people who are not deficient in this important nutrient. [3]

Many Lipotropic injections also provide other nutrients. The combination of methionine, inositol, and choline (MIC) is particularly popular. Options of this nature are often available at weight loss clinics and health spas.

Some Lipotropic injections pair vitamin B12 with Semaglutide. As you may be aware, Semaglutide is an injectable drug that's used as a prescription-only treatment for type-2 diabetes and obesity.

Needless to say, medical doctors say, lipotropic injections that provide Semaglutide are only available to people who are overweight enough to obtain a prescription.

In theory, lipotropic injections may speed up weight loss by boosting metabolism. When metabolism increases, the body uses more calories than normal, during activity and while the body is resting.

If lipotropic injections can speed up fat metabolism in this way, people who receive them will be able to burn more fat and lose weight faster than normal.

As with the best diet pills, the injections may enhance existing weight loss measures such as following a low-calorie diet and pursuing athletic pursuits. However, although lipotropic injections may work alongside a healthy diet, and regular exercise, it's no use trying to use them as an alternative.

At best, this type of vitamin injection could speed up fat burning but it will offer zero value as an appetite suppressant. If you find it hard to deal with your body weight and hunger, Lipo-B shots won't help and that's a big failing because hunger is a difficult hurdle to get over. It's also the reason why so many diets fail.

Lipotropic injections that provide Semaglutide are a different story. The drug's main value as a weight loss aid is due to its ability to control hunger.

Unfortunately, Semaglutide has been linked to many dangerous side effects, including pancreatic cancer, so although standard lipotropic injections have an excellent safety profile, the Semaglutide option does not.

It goes without saying, this type of injection may offer enormous benefits to people who are deficient in vitamin B12.

Vegans and vegetarians are particularly susceptible to this deficiency because there are no plant-based sources of vitamin B12. People who are following a plant-based diet need to rely on supplements or fortified foods to get this important nutrient.

Regardless of the reason behind the deficiency, people who are low in vitamin B12 may find lipotropic injections revitalize their lives by increasing their energy levels.

People who do not have a B12 deficiency may find they have more energy too. The nutrient aids energy metabolism by helping the body extract energy from the carbs, proteins, and fats present in food.

All B vitamins share this ability. However, Vitamin B further supports vitality by aiding red blood cell production. The red cells have the task of carrying oxygen around the body. If you don't have enough of them, it causes fatigue, dizziness, and shortness of breath. As you may be aware, this medical condition is known as anemia. [4]

Lipotropic injections that contain additional ingredients may offer extra benefits.

For instance, by providing choline, lipotropic injections that contain MIC may help improve liver health and even reduce susceptibility to fatty liver and heart disease too. [5]

Standard B12 injections are unlikely to cause any side effects other than the possibility of a little discomfort around the injection site.

Even when delivered in high doses, vitamin B12 injections and supplements are considered to be safe. If you have more than you need, your body will use what it can and then dispose of the excess. There is no need to worry about toxicity or the risk of vitamin poisoning.

Most of the other nutrients that are present in some lipotropic injections are also unlikely to present any issues.

However, methionine is one of the possible exceptions. Although it may help protect the liver from damage and provide many additional benefits, methionine has been linked to side effects including drowsiness, irritability, nausea, and vomiting.

More severe side effects can include, increased heart rate, high blood pressure, and mental disorientation. [6]

The cost of the injections can vary. At the top end of the scale, Lipo-B injections that provide Semaglutide may cost over $1500 per month. In addition to being the most expensive option, this is also the most dangerous.

Standard lipotropic weight loss injections should be considerably cheaper but prices can vary from one supplier to the next. Some weight loss clinics may charge $35, per shot. At others, the same shot may cost $75 or more and the price may be higher still if you are receiving them at a popular health spa.

Even if you are paying $35 per injection, the cost quickly adds up over a month. There are cheaper, more efficient ways to lose weight.
